Description
Just name it whatever you want. Call it "Freemove", "Freestyle-Wave", "Bump & Jump" or whatever, it's important to know that
it's the most versatile model in our range.
You can cruise it, do old-school moves, ride waves, do freestyle tricks, race your mates.... -|
the F-Cross can do it all, and all you have to do is adjust the footstrap and fin setup.
FOIL-READY AS 124, 136 and 147:
The short and compact shape of the F-Cross works perfectly as a freeride foil board in the all-new 124, 136 and 147 sizes. They are wide enough to provide good pallet shift (more control) and short enough to provide good aerodynamics
in freeride conditions.

SHAPE:
LOOK AND PADS
The 6mm thick diamond groove pad has an additional 6mm thick layer of soft sponge, for a total of 12mm.
It is very comfortable and distributes the pressure of the feet well on the board.
OUTLINE
Harmonious curve along the entire length with a rounded tail for exceptionally good carving properties.
ROCKER LINE
A simple flat profile in the large sizes for better planing and acceleration in light winds and a constantly curved rocker
in the smaller sizes for greater maneuverability and a range of wave-oriented applications.
BUOYANCY
In larger sizes, the back foot is almost level with the front foot, making it easier to plan faster and ride in a straight line.
The smaller the boards, the slightly narrower the tail with a lower back foot for more wave-oriented use.
BOTTOM SHAPE
Double concave V with stabilizing side flats from the bow to the front strap that absorb shock and provide a comfortable ride, then transition into a flat V panel to the tail, providing all-round stability and easy rail-to-rail transitions during maneuvers.
RAILS/TUCK
Slightly thicker and more rounded rails on larger boards provide stability and comfort during buoyancy,
and slightly thinner and more rounded rails on smaller sizes provide more grip during gybes.

BOARD SHAPE
At the stern the board is designed to have enough thickness and shape, which provides a comfortable position when using
middle or outer straps. The lightweight construction hides the buoyancy in the middle of the board and stiffens the structure.
FIN & INSERTS
In all 4 smaller sizes (87, 94, 103, 113) there is a Powerbox. While the 3 larger sizes (124, 136, 147)
are Deep Tuttle foil-ready.
Construction:
A topic where opinions are radically divided. Finally, let advanced riders confirm that our construction is
made with durability in mind. The full carbon/kevlar deck is lightweight, stiff, and impact resistant. Biax glass on the bottom provides a controlled, extra flex that our riders love when landing and jumping. Important fact: the softer Biax glass distributes the load much better across the 3D construction than a full carbon bottom. This results in better flex, more strength, and better overall performance while saving some money on production costs where
it isn't needed. Patrik Diethelm's knowledge of composite construction is unmatched in the windsurfing industry.
It is our way of creating sustainable products that will last for many years if used correctly.
